Region Origin: South Asia
Meaning: Brave

Dhilan is a name of Tamil origin, meaning "brave" or "warrior" in some contexts, but primarily it is known to mean "Son of the Waves" in Hindu culture. The name has its roots in South India and is commonly used among Tamil communities. Over time, the use of Dhilan has expanded beyond its traditional origins, becoming a popular choice for parents seeking a name that reflects strength and connection to nature. The name's importance lies in its powerful and meaningful connotations, making it a significant choice for many families.
